Sunflower Vietnamese Restaurant

Comments on Sunflower Vietnamese Restaurant. 30 Days Rd, Croydon Park 5008 SA
Please share as much information as you can about Sunflower Vietnamese Restaurant so other users can benefit from your comment.
Can't read?